It will be interesting to see where free-agent-to-be Fernando Rodney (RHP, ARI) signs this coming offseason, but there’s no denying that the Diamondbacks got their money’s worth when it comes to the 1-year/$2.75M deal they struck prior to the 2017 season. Despite a few times where it really looked like the ride would come to an end, the arrow-slinging 40-year-old has held down the closer’s role all year long, amassing 36 saves (4.17 ERA) in the process. His second-half numbers have fallen off only slightly, with his xERA rising from 3.71 (1H) to 3.78 (2H), Ctl from 4.3 (1H) to 4.4 (2H) and FpK dropping from 61% (1H) down to 52% (2H).
